1. Features of Portable Grinding Mills:
Portable grinding mills are designed to provide efficient and customizable grinding solutions for a wide range of materials. Key features include:
a. Mobility and Portability:
These grinding mills are engineered to be highly mobile and can be easily transported from one location to another. Their compact design allows for quick set-up and installation, enabling on-site grinding operations.
b. Versatile Grinding Mechanisms:
Portable grinding mills are equipped with versatile grinding mechanisms, such as ball mills, rod mills, or disk mills, depending on the specific requirements of the material and application. This flexibility allows for optimal grinding performance in various industries.
c. Adjustable Grinding Parameters:
These mills offer adjustable grinding parameters, including rotational speed, particle size, and grinding time. This enables operators to customize the grinding process according to the specific needs of the material and desired output.
d. Energy-Efficient Operation:
Portable grinding mills are designed to be energy-efficient, minimizing operational costs while delivering efficient grinding performance. Their innovative designs optimize energy usage, resulting in reduced energy consumption and lower overall expenses.

3. Applications of Portable Grinding Mills:
Portable grinding mills find extensive applications in various industries, including:
a. Mining and Minerals Processing:
These mills are commonly used in mining and minerals processing for the grinding of ores, minerals, and concentrates. They enable efficient beneficiation and liberation of valuable minerals.
b. Construction Industry:
In the construction industry, portable grinding mills are utilized for the grinding of construction materials, such as aggregates and concrete. They help in achieving the desired particle sizes for various construction applications.
c. Chemical and Pharmaceutical Industries:
These mills are also used in the chemical and pharmaceutical sectors for the precise grinding of chemicals, powders, and pharmaceutical intermediates. Their ability to maintain consistent particle sizes ensures accurate and reliable product quality.
